Appreciative inquiry
Valuable processes break with the traditional methodologies in problem-solving by focusing on what we want in the future, rather than what we have done wrong in the past!
The basic appreciative process is process is 4-phased:
- that we acknowledge our strengths and values!
- that we imagine what our potentials could create from opportunities!
- that we are planning the ambitious future we want!
- that we turn our wishes into reality!

Appreciative inquiry – an alternative focus:
When looking for problems and errors, we are looking to a place the responsibility! It drains energy and motivation to focus negatively – to act aggressively! It creates energy and motivation to look for options instead of mistakes!
What we focus upon is what we create!
